WHAT YOU'LL DO:

As a Mechanical Estimator, you'll be responsible for preparing accurate, competitive estimates and supporting the tendering process from opportunity identification through project handover. Your responsibilities will include:

  • Preparing detailed cost estimates for mechanical construction projects including labour, materials, equipment, subcontractors, and indirect costs.
  • Reviewing drawings, specifications, and contract documents to identify project requirements, risks, and opportunities.
  • Performing quantity take-offs and labour calculations.
  • Soliciting, evaluating, and leveling subcontractor and supplier quotations.
  • Preparing RFIs and clarifications during the bidding process.
  • Coordinating bid submissions, tender documentation, and pricing strategies.
  • Participating in site visits, pre-bid meetings, and post-tender reviews.
  • Supporting procurement activities and maintaining strong relationships with suppliers and subcontractors.
  • Assisting with project turnover by converting successful estimates into project budgets and handover packages.
  • Working closely with operations teams to support project execution, productivity tracking, change pricing, and claims when required.

WHAT YOU'LL BRING:

  • 4+ years of estimating experience with a mechanical contractor.
  • Experience estimating mechanical construction projects involving municipal, or water/wastewater infrastructure.
  • A diploma or degree in Mechanical Engineering, Construction, or related field.
  • Professional membership with organizations such as PEO, OACETT, or AACE.
  • Strong understanding of construction methods, estimating principles, and cost control.
  • Experience preparing quantity take-offs and developing complete bid packages.
  • Working knowledge of construction scheduling concepts (CPM).
  • Proficiency with estimating software such as Accubid, Smart Bid, or similar platforms.
  • Strong analytical, organizational, and communication skills.
  • The ability to manage multiple tenders while meeting critical deadlines.
